Understanding Bitcoin Layer 2 Solutions

Before we delve into the strategies and benefits, let's grasp what Bitcoin Layer 2 solutions are. Bitcoin operates on a blockchain—a decentralized ledger that records all transactions across a network of computers. While Bitcoin's first layer (L1) is highly secure, it has scalability limitations, leading to slower transaction speeds and higher fees during peak times. Enter Layer 2 solutions—these are technologies designed to solve Bitcoin’s scalability issues by moving transactions off the main blockchain and onto secondary layers.

Popular Layer 2 Solutions

Lightning Network: This is perhaps the most well-known Layer 2 solution. It allows for almost instantaneous and low-cost transactions between Bitcoin users, significantly enhancing the network’s speed and reducing fees.

SegWit (Segregated Witness): SegWit separates the transaction data from the digital signature, allowing for more transactions to fit into a single block. This results in lower block sizes and reduced transaction fees.

Liquid Network: A sidechain solution that operates alongside Bitcoin’s blockchain. It enables faster transactions and lower fees, perfect for micropayments and other small transactions.

Understanding the Power of Smartphone Sensors

At the heart of the Sensors Phone Data Earn concept lie the various sensors within your smartphone. These include accelerometers, gyroscopes, magnetometers, GPS, and even light sensors. Each sensor serves a specific purpose, collecting data that, when combined, paints a comprehensive picture of our interactions with the world.

Accelerometers and Gyroscopes: These sensors detect movement, helping your phone understand when you’re walking, running, or even just changing your phone’s orientation. Magnetometers: These measure magnetic fields, which assist in navigation and augmented reality applications. GPS: Global Positioning System data enables precise location tracking. Light Sensors: These adjust screen brightness based on ambient light levels.

These sensors continuously gather data, which can then be leveraged in innovative ways to create new revenue streams.
